Elvis Trivia

Elvis trivia for those wanting to relive the life and times of Elvis Presley or for new fans of the King.

1. Elvis loved the movie “Patton” starring George C Scott. Reportedly he knew every word and every scene.

2. Elvis staff kept scrapbooks of every article and newspaper clipping they found of him. From time to time he would drop in to see what was being written about him.

3. Elvis 1973 Hawaii concert was seen by more people than Neil Armstrong’s first walk on the moon.

4. Elvis first movie was “Love Me Tender” and released by 20th Century Fox. They were so certain it was going to be a hit that they actually made more prints of the movie, for theaters, than any other film in the company’s history. They printed 575 copies of the movie

5. Elvis loved sports. His favorites were football followed by karate and racqetball.

6. Elvis played defensive end on his high school football team The Humes High Tigers.

7. Elvis arranged for Lisa Marie Presley to meet her idol, Elton John, on her 7th birthday

8. Some of Elvis favorite actors were Peter Sellers and Clint Eastwood.

9. Two of Elvis favorite movies were “Dr. Strangelove” and “A Shot In The Dark” both starring Peter Sellers.

10. When the Presley’s first moved to Memphis they resided at Lauderdale Courts on Winchester Street.

11. Elvis had a pet chimpanzee named Scatter. Friends say Scatter would get drunk and wonder around the neighborhood near Graceland. Reportedly Scatter would also reek havoc at some of Elvis parties.

12. Elvis friends and entourage were paid around $250 a week just to be on call to the king.

13. Elvis went to the White House unannounced to meet President Richard Nixon to offer his services as a narcotics agent. elvis presley richard nixon picture

14. Elvis Presley enjoyed collecting guns. He also presented President Nixon with a commemorative firearm on his trip to the white house.

15. Elvis performed on the Grand Ole Opry in Nashville in 1955 singing on stage with country singer Hank Snow.

16. Upon Elvis return from the army his first act as a civilian was to hold a press conference at Fort Dix, New Jersey.

17. Elvis broke his little finger during a touch football game at Graceland in 1960.

19. The first radio station to ever play an Elvis Presley record was WHBQ in Memphis.

20. The first disc jockey to play that record was WHBQ Memphis disc jockey Dewey Phillips.
